John Yemelos, a prominent real estate developer in New Orleans, has passed away at the age of 82. Known for his remarkable contributions to the region's architectural landscape, Yemelos played a pivotal role in shaping various communities. His legacy includes the iconic three Lakeway towers in Metairie, which offer stunning views of Lake Pontchartrain, as well as several hotels in Covington, Slidell, and Biloxi, Mississippi.
Beyond these notable projects, Yemelos was involved in the development of numerous subdivisions and commercial properties that have become integral parts of their respective areas. His passion for real estate was evident in every project he undertook, reflecting his belief in the excitement and potential of the industry. Colleagues and friends remember him as a dynamic figure who was always eager to explore new opportunities and push the boundaries of development. His contributions will be felt for generations to come, leaving an indelible mark on the landscape of New Orleans and its surroundings.
